Slow sql 200ms gorm
Webb11 apr. 2024 · Gorm has a default logger implementation, it will print Slow SQL and happening errors by default The logger accepts few options, you can customize it during … Webb14 apr. 2024 · 数据库使用sqlite3,当我迁移gorm版本从v1.9.16到v1.21.7时,并发调用Create方法,在v1.21.7版本的代码中,gorm logger会提示 SLOW SQL >= 200ms 和 …
Slow sql 200ms gorm
Did you know?
WebbYour Question My question is about how to customize jointable. The example shown in doc is type Person struct { ID int Name string Addresses []Address `gorm:"many2many:person_address;"` } type Address struct { ID uint Name string } type ... Webb我们先看一下sql的执行过程:. 如上图所示,一条SQL语句执行时,分为以下几步:. 若查询缓存打开则会优先查询缓存,若命中则直接直接返回结果给客户端。. 若缓存未命中,此时MySQL需要搞清楚这条语句需要做什么,则通过分析器进行词法分析、语法分析。. 搞 ...
Webb11 apr. 2024 · gorm package module Version: v1.25.0 Latest Published: Apr 11, 2024 License: MIT Imports: 19 Imported by: 16,987 Details Valid go.mod file Redistributable license Tagged version Stable version Learn more Repository github.com/go-gorm/gorm Links Report a Vulnerability README GORM The fantastic ORM library for Golang, aims … Webb9 juni 2024 · MySQL Slow Sql优化(面向研发) 阅读 1.3K 0 一、获取慢日志 1、即时慢日志:只发送一次 2、订阅慢日志:按周期定时发送,添加定时任务 3、报警触发推送慢日志邮件 二、准备工作 1、慢日志切割脚本,取出指定时间段的慢日志 2、监控报警触发脚本,取报警前一段时间慢日志 3、结合资产信息获取,发送给对应研发 三、邮件内容分为两个 …
Webb14 apr. 2024 · GORM 通过 DB Resolver 插件提供了多数据库,读写分离支持。该插件还支持基于当前 struct 和表自动切换数据库和表,自定义负载均衡逻辑的多 source、replica. … WebbGORM use CreatedAt , UpdatedAt to track creating/updating time by convention, and GORM will set the current time when creating/updating if the fields are defined. To use fields …
Webb17 feb. 2024 · GORM 官方支持的数据库类型有: MySQL, PostgreSQL, SQlite, SQL ServerGORM 提供的配置可以在初始化时使用. 跳过默认事务 为了确保数据一致性, …
Webb6 apr. 2024 · Slow SQL log, default slow SQL time is 200ms; Optimized the SQL log format so that it can be copied and executed in a database console; Transaction Mode. By … raytheon model 390Webb6 apr. 2024 · Disable Default Transaction GORM performs write (create/update/delete) operations inside a transaction to ensure data consistency, which is bad for … simply keto mct creamerWebb整理数据得时候出现重复数据DELETE FROM t_goods WHERE tid NOT IN ( SELECT t.max_id FROM ( -- 过滤出重复多余的数据 SELECT MAX(tid) AS max_id FROM t_goods where md5_sign is not null GROUP BY title … simply keto kaffee creamerWebbSure it should be slower than writing raw SQL and mapping to structs by hand. Any ORM will use reflection, and that means a performance penalty, you should be aware of that. … simply keratin treatmentWebb21 apr. 2015 · 目的:记录查询超过200ms的sql进行统计,通过结果进行对应的优化。 默认情况下, MySQL 数据库 并不启动 慢查询 日志,需要手动开启配置。 如果不是调优需 … raytheon morningstarThe last time takes almost 60s to query. Whereas if I used "database/sql" mysql.QueryRow() its less than 500ms. Any idea why? Update: The slowdown happens in this callback_query.go It appears that this function is looping through the entire table of 20k records. func queryCallback(scope *Scope) { ..... simply keto book by suzanne ryanWebbYour Question My question is about how to customize jointable. The example shown in doc is type Person struct { ID int Name string Addresses []Address … raytheon motivano